Start using Clustdoc on VinkiusCreate Application
Initializes a brand new client file using predefined process templates.
Get Application Details
Pulls up the specific, granular details for any single client application record.
List Applications
Retrieves a list of all active and completed applications in your system.
List Workflows
Displays your entire directory of available onboarding processes and templates.
List Team Members
Shows you the directory and names of all team members within the organization.
List Webhooks
Lists all configured webhooks that trigger external actions when an application status changes.

The honest tradeoffs
Trying to track progress without knowing templates
Asking the agent simply to 'Check client Alpha's status.' The agent can't answer because it doesn't know which official process (workflow) Client Alpha is supposed to be using.
First, use list_workflows to identify the correct template for Client Alpha. Then, instruct your agent to create_application, pointing it to that specific workflow ID so the tracking starts correctly.
Assuming all applications are visible
Asking 'Show me all my clients.' This query is too vague and could pull unrelated data, leading to incomplete or massive results.
Always start by using list_applications to get a defined list of active submissions. If you need deep detail on one specific submission, then use get_application_details with the ID provided by the list.
Handling multiple data types manually
Creating an application, then separately checking team capacity, and finally reviewing webhooks. This requires three separate prompts and context switching.
Group your requests. Ask the agent to 'Create a new application for Jane Doe using the HR onboarding process, and also tell me who is currently assigned to her file.' This handles multiple steps in one go.

How do I handle authentication when running the list_team_members tool? +
Your AI client uses a Bearer API Token for secure access. You retrieve this token from your Clustdoc dashboard settings and pass it to Vinkius. The MCP manages passing this credential, so you don't have to worry about handling it manually in the prompts.
What happens if I try to create an application using the create_application tool with incomplete data? +
The system won't just fail; it returns a structured JSON error message. This message points out exactly which required field is missing or formatted incorrectly, making debugging simple for your agent.
Are there rate limits if I call the list_applications tool frequently? +
Yes, like all APIs, there are usage limits to prevent abuse. If you hit a limit by calling list_applications too often in a short period, the API will return an HTTP 429 error code. It's best practice to include backoff logic in your agent.
What kind of information do I get when I call the list_workflows tool? +
The tool provides a catalog of all available onboarding process templates. You receive the workflow name, a description of its function, and details on any initial parameters required to launch that specific process.
How do I find my Clustdoc API Token? +
Log in to your account, navigate to Settings > API, and generate or copy your unique Bearer Token.
Can I start a specific onboarding process via AI? +
Yes! The create_application tool allows you to specify a process_id to trigger the exact workflow template you need.
How do I check document completion status? +
Use the get_application_details tool with an application ID to retrieve high-fidelity metadata including the current step and completion progress.
